A LARGE CHINESE NEOLITHIC MACHANG PHASE PAINTED POTTERY JAR, (C. 2300 - 2000 BC). The decorative pattern, applied on top of the smooth burnished surface with a fired-on mineral-based pigment, features four roundels containing geometric patterns. On opposing sides just below its waist are two sturdy loop handles. Height 30.5 cm (12 inches). Machang Phase of the Majiayao culture, also known as the Gansu-Yangshao culture, from present day Gansu or Qinghai province. Provenance: from a Sussex collection assembled during the 1990s
The only sign of repair is to part of the edge of the mouth, otherwise good condition.
